Demetrious Johnson added another impressive accomplishment to further his legacy.

‘Mighty Mouse’ is undoubtedly one of the greatest martial artists of all time. The former 12x UFC flyweight champion has accomplished more in his career than most fighters could ever imagine, but he’s not done yet. 

On Thursday, August 31, Johnson competed in the 2023 World Master IBJJF Jiu-Jitsu Championship. The MMA legend was placed in the Master 2 featherweight Gi division for brown belts, where he found tremendous success.

Johnson looked phenomenal throughout the tournament, leading to five consecutive wins, including one by submission, to earn a spot in the finals. Once the dust had settled, ‘Mighty Mouse’ emerged victorious and secured first place in his first IBJJF outing.

‘Mighty Mouse’ is at a stage in his career where he has accomplished more than enough. As a result, he has voiced his desire to prioritize fights and competitions that intrigue him the most. IBJJF was on his bucket list, so the former UFC flyweight champion locked in and conquered the challenge. 

Demetrious Johnson made his professional MMA debut in August 2009. Fourteen years later, he’s established a legendary resume featuring a record of 25-4-1, including thirteen wins inside the distance. Luckily for the fans, ‘Mighty Mouse’ might not be done fighting.

What’s next for Demetrious Johnson in MMA?

In 2018, the UFC and ONE Championship made a shocking trade, sending Demetrious Johnson to ONE and Ben Askren to the UFC. Since then, ‘Mighty Mouse’ has taken over the flyweight division in the Chatri Sityodtong-run promotion. 

Johnson started with three consecutive wins to become the ONE Flyweight MMA Grand Prix world champion. In April 2021, he attempted to secure the undisputed title but came up short against Adriano Moraes. 

Before returning to the flyweight MMA division, ‘Mighty Mouse’ defeated worldwide fan-favorite Rodtang in a mixed-rules bout with a second-round submission. 

Between August 2022 and May 2023, Demetrious Johnson secured back-to-back wins against Adriano Moraes to become the ONE flyweight MMA world champion. The question is, will he return to the Circle before retiring?

Johnson teased his retirement before his trilogy bout against Moraes. Luckily, the MMA legend hasn’t made an official decision. Although it hasn’t been confirmed, the problem could be that ‘Mighty Mouse’ isn’t overly excited about potentially fighting other less-known flyweight contenders like Kairat Akhmetov and Danny Kingad. 

Only time will tell if Demetrious Johnson fights again before retiring from MMA.
